About Sober Cab (2019) — A Wild Ride Through Moscow's Nightlife
In Rezo Gigineishvili's 2019 film Sober Cab, we meet Artem, a naive young man from the provinces who dreams of a better life in Moscow. When he visits his friend, he's roped into the bizarre job of a 'sober driver' at night, ferrying people home from the club. On his first evening, Artem picks up the beautiful Christina, and a misunderstanding leads to a night he'll never forget. As the dates continue, Artem finds himself caught up in a web of deception, and he's not sure how to get out. With each new encounter, he's forced to confront the darker side of Moscow's nightlife, and the consequences of his own actions. Will he be able to find his way back to reality, or will he get lost in the city's vibrant but treacherous underbelly?
